Location and General Information

PAYNETOWN Twin Oaks Shelter is located at Monroe Lake, which is situated in Bloomington, Indiana. Monroe Lake is the largest inland lake in Indiana, providing a variety of recreational opportunities.

Shelter Description

Twin Oaks Shelter is one of the several shelters available for reservation in the PAYNETOWN State Recreation Area. It is an outdoor picnic shelter that can be used for group events, family gatherings, or other social activities.
